Non Contract carrier (MVNO) that uses Verizon Network

With Verizon's network, bringing your own device can often be tricky and/or impossible. If you want non-contract, you can sign up for month-to-month or prepaid with Verizon themselves, though the price for m2m would be the same as on contract. Generally the MVNO's that support bring your own device run on AT&T or T-Mobile's towers because their GSM and thus support GSM standards which includes being open to any device compatible as long as you pay your bill. Verizon being a closed propitiatory CDMA network does not generally allow you to bring your device unless it is one they've already approved.
